Nokia loses top 5 spot, Samsung ships 56m smart phones

Nokia has crashed out of the top-five smart phone manufacturers, losing its spot in the A-list to BlackBerry-maker RIM, which is also in trouble. The news comes via stat firm IDC, which says Nokia has enjoyed a top-five spot since 2004. Now however the Finnish firm has been toppled, thanks to the massive popularity of rivals Apple and Samsung. Apple debuts 7.9

It’s really, really real — after years of speculation Apple has lifted the lid on its teeny-tiny tablet. The iPad mini has a 7.9-inch display, and is just 7.2mm thick — a depth Apple proudly says is as thick as a pencil. Like previous iPad models, the mini comes in black and white options.
